My favorite Bose yet

I just purchased my second Soundlink Mini II. This one is for my office, it is the speaker for my computer, streaming radio, bluetooth in from my phone for more music, or speaker phone for my iPhone when i have my landline headset on. The first one is used around the house, in the garage, on the boat and in our RV trailer. It has great sound and bass. The bass is better when you have a wall behind it to reflect the bass. It does not get as loud as my Sounddocks when being used outdoors.The Sounddocks are much richer sounding in a very large room or outdoors, and the Sounddock have more volume. But in our house in a 30' x 25' great room with 10' ceilings (and smaller rooms) the Soundlink Mini is perfect. I'm 50 now and enjoy 70's to 90's rock, modern country when I'm in the mood, and my teenager's alternative music on the Mini as well. I'll be getting a third for my daughter when I send her off to her college dorm in the fall, more compact and portable than the Sounddock in her bedroom now.

great little device

Just got the Mini II & am impressed with the added features over the original mini: speakerphone, longer battery, usb charging, new color (I got the carbon). Sound is the same as the original-- as far as I can tell. Some people say the II is not as "warm" as the original. I'm not getting that. There are so many positive reviews of the mini I & mini II that I will just focus on my personal experience. Negative reviews can criticize the sound but I have made my peace with the mini II. I would characterize the sound as mellow, forgiving and impactful. Which means: This is not a studio monitor-- it's got a warmth that my ear likes; no fatigue. The sound tuning is forgiving. You can listen to imperfect recordings/files w/o being smacked in the face. It fundamentally has more bass than it "should" given it's diminutive size which never ceases to be slightly astonishing. Some negative reviews focus on the lack of stereo separation. It's true, it's basically mono-- but, I've made my peace with that as well. I now have two high quality powered speakers connected to my computer. When I want to do some critical listening in stereo, that's where I do it. You have to pick your battles. I've had other bluetooth speakers that fight that fight, but to me it's pointless to try to do it with software tricks or exotic designs. If you want stereo, just get 2 speakers-- done. Another knock is that it distorts at higher volume. Sure it does, but again, not a big problem. Find me a small device like this that doesn't-- this is not a PA system. The better feature for me is that you can play it at a very low volume & still have the sound remain impactful. Other devices will cut out various frequencies as the volume goes down-- the mini sounds great at low volumes. Just don't torture yourself with outlandish audiophile expectations that defy our current laws of physics-- that will take all the fun and delight the mini can deliver. Ideally it should be a supplement to your main system-- one you can travel with & easily pick up & move around. The speakerphone, longer battery, USB charging & voice prompts make it more versatile than the original & sells at the same price point. It paired easily with my phone. Not going to tell my 10 year old daughter that it can pair 2 devices at once:) Attractive design & built to high standards. I'll stop there. Great update to a classic, Bose. Highly recommended!

The battery is dying

I bought this product in July (2016) and its been perfect until one day, this orange-yellow/amber color appeared on the battery icon. I have no idea why this is happening and I cannot seem to find a solution. I've tried resetting the speaker but this orange-yellow/amber color appears and it just kills my battery. I can only charge the battery until 80% and from then on, even if I'm not using the speaker, the battery keeps going lower and lower. The quality is a 5 stars and I want to give it 5 stars but unless they can resolve this issue, its going to be a one star from me.
